Output 1cd68910fc5e4abcf6564d98d76d1fb23b2441b3464a868651876a8155b1f04a:10

value
57539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f786f4042fe33375e8b7fb6db3c9cd0e213c72 OP_EQUAL
address
3BMKQB5bYHUBvQZ28hbuQMwmWFBsJfLaDy
transaction
1cd68910fc5e4abcf6564d98d76d1fb23b2441b3464a868651876a8155b1f04a
confirmations
446998
spent
true